Why Pest Control in Keller Is Its Own Job

Trees define pest control in Keller more than anything else. The city sits in the Cross Timbers, a band of dense native oak and hardwood woodland, and Keller neighborhoods were built to preserve that canopy rather than clear it. The result is beautiful, and it is also a permanent invitation to the pests that live in trees. Roof rats and squirrels treat overhanging limbs as highways onto rooflines and into attics, and the wooded setting sustains wildlife populations that open, treeless suburbs simply do not carry.

Larger lots change the job too. Many Keller properties run half an acre or more, often backing onto greenbelts, creeks, or preserved woodland, which means longer foundation lines to defend, more perimeter to treat, and a constant supply of pests moving in from the natural areas at the property edge. Fire ants colonize the open, sunny portions of these bigger lots, while the wooded edges feed rodents, wildlife, and the mosquitoes that thrive in shaded, moist ground.

Keller's tree cover and creek corridors also make it a genuine mosquito city. Shaded resting areas, damp low spots, and slow-draining wooded ground give mosquitoes exactly what they need, and untreated backyards on wooded Keller lots can be difficult to enjoy on summer evenings. Between heavy canopy, wildlife pressure, larger properties, and mosquito-friendly terrain, Keller presents a wooded-suburb pest profile that demands a different approach from a landlocked neighborhood.

Woods, Wildlife, and Larger Lots

A wooded Keller property is a different pest environment from an open suburban lot, and treating it as if it were the same leaves the real pressure unaddressed. The tree canopy that makes Keller so desirable is a permanent highway for roof rats and squirrels, and the woodland at the property edge is a permanent reservoir of wildlife. Effective work here starts with canopy-aware exclusion, sealing the roofline, soffit, and attic gaps that tree-based pests use, because spraying a perimeter does nothing to stop an animal dropping in from an overhanging limb.

Wildlife deserves particular attention in Keller. Raccoons and possums investigate any accessible attic, chimney, or outbuilding, and on wooded lots the supply of them is effectively constant. Our approach combines humane removal of animals already inside with the exclusion work that keeps the next one out, because trapping without sealing simply opens a vacancy for the following animal to claim.

Larger lots reward a whole-property mindset. Fire ants on the open ground, mosquitoes in the shaded low spots, rodents along the wooded edge, and wildlife at the treeline are all connected parts of one system on a big Keller property, and treating them piecemeal lets pressure shift from one zone to the next. Our inspections here cover the full lot, including outbuildings and the natural edges where most problems originate.

Signs It Is Time to Call in Keller

A single ant or spider is not an emergency, but pests rarely arrive one at a time. In Keller homes, these are the signals that a small issue has become an active infestation worth a professional inspection:

Droppings or gnaw marks

Pellets in cabinets, along baseboards, or in the garage point to an established rodent presence, not a stray visitor.

Trails or repeat sightings

Ant trails, or seeing the same pest in the same room day after day, means a nest is nearby and producing.

Sounds in the walls or attic

Scratching or scurrying overhead, especially in the evening, is a classic sign of rodents or wildlife nesting above you.

Mud tubes or damaged wood

Pencil-width mud tubes on the foundation or wood that sounds hollow can mean subterranean termites are active.

Nests around the home

Wasp nests under eaves or ant mounds across the lawn multiply fast in the Keller warm season if left alone.

Bites or unexplained bumps

Waking with rows of small bites can signal bed bugs, which never resolve on their own and spread quietly.
